The unfunctionalized POSS molecules, octaisobutyl-POSS, and dode-caphenyl-POSS (Fig. 1), Tg and T12, were blended into DCPD. No chemical bonds can form between these POSS units and the DCPD crosslinked network during curing. As the polymerization proceeds, phase-separated POSS particles are formed with size distributions in the 5-50 or 60 pm region. They appear to lower Tg, and stiffness is lost both above and below the glass-transition temperature. Perhaps this occtus because the volume they occupy does not provide any continuous bonding, so tiiey act like inert filler particles without special adhesion to the resin. [Pg.118]

The Tg values dropped from 132.2°C to 123.7°C in the 1 wt % BDMA crosslink methacrylate resins as the weight percent of POSS-39 went from 0 wt % to 20 wt %. The densities of these resins also dropped as the POSS-39 content went up. For example, P(MMA-co-5% BDMA) has p = 1.188g/cc. This drops to 1.176g/cc [Pg.121]

Li and Pittman copolymerized POSS-32 with styrene using a MEK peroxide/ cobalt napthanate radical initiator system. Swellable crosslinked gels were obtained at POSS-32 of 0.44 mol % and 0.88 mol %.
